SAPPHIRE Announces New Family of Compact AMD Ryzen™ Embedded Processor Based Motherboards at Embedded World 2020

SAPPHIRE Tech­no­lo­gy builds on the repu­ta­ti­on and strength of its embedded sys­tems busi­ness divi­si­on by announ­cing a new series of embedded mother­boards with a com­pact foot­print that deli­ver impro­ved levels of per­for­mance, fea­tures and sta­bi­li­ty to cus­to­mers. Powered by the latest AMD Ryzen™ Embedded Pro­ces­sor which fea­ture the AMD Rade­onTM “Vega” gra­phics com­bi­ned with the high-per­for­mance “Zen” CPU, the BP-FP5 and NP-FP5 embedded plat­forms pro­vi­de a sta­ble balan­ce of low power con­sump­ti­on and opti­mi­zed per­for­mance for the embedded markets.

Accor­ding to Paul Smith, Direc­tor of SAPPHIRE’s Embedded Busi­ness Divi­si­on, “the ver­sa­ti­le and effec­ti­ve design of the­se boards with low power com­pu­te and high-reso­lu­ti­on mul­ti­me­dia dis­play capa­bi­li­ty make them per­fect for a wide varie­ty of indus­try appli­ca­ti­ons in the Embedded space such as indus­tri­al PC, inter­ac­ti­ve digi­tal signage, thin cli­ents and POS terminals”.

SAPPHIRE’s BP-FP5 and NP-FP5 embedded boards have a com­pact foot­print of 4 inches x 4 inches and fea­ture up to 32 GB dual-chan­nel DDR4 (2400 MHz) SODIMM memo­ry as well as expan­si­on inter­faces inclu­ding M.2 sockets for WiFi and SSD modu­les. The BP-FP5 sup­ports up to three inde­pen­dent 4K dis­plays with on board 2 x Dis­play­Po­rt (DP) and 1 x HDMI 2.0 and I/O con­nec­ti­vi­ty of 5 x USB ports. The NP-FP5 sup­ports up to two inde­pen­dent 4K dis­plays with on board 2x mini-Dis­play­Po­rt (DP) and I/O con­nec­ti­vi­ty of 5 x USB ports. Moreo­ver, the BP-FP5 and NP-FP5 boards ope­ra­te with maxi­mum APU ther­mal design power (TDP) of 25W whilst deli­ve­ring out­stan­ding com­pu­te and gra­phics performance.

Powered by AMD Ryzen™ Embedded Processor
The BP-FP5 and NP-FP5 sup­port the latest AMD Ryzen Embedded V1000 and R1000 Pro­ces­sors that pro­vi­de ultra-high per­for­mance to embedded mar­kets by com­bi­ning the powerful per­for­mance of the pio­nee­ring “Zen” CPU and “Vega” GPU archi­tec­tures in a seam­less­ly-inte­gra­ted SoC solu­ti­on that sets a new stan­dard for next-gene­ra­ti­on embedded designs.

With the AMD Ryzen Embedded pro­ces­sors, our goal is to pro­vi­de cus­to­mers with the seam­less com­pu­te power nee­ded for desi­gners to achie­ve new levels of ver­sa­ti­li­ty and effi­ci­en­cy for embedded com­pu­ting,” said Ste­phen Turn­bull, direc­tor of pro­duct manage­ment and busi­ness deve­lo­p­ment, Embedded Solu­ti­ons, AMD. “We are exci­ted to see SAPPHIRE use the AMD Ryzen Embedded pro­ces­sors to deli­ver inno­va­ti­ve pro­ducts, such as the BP-FP5 and NP-FP5 embedded boards, deli­ve­ring a sta­ble balan­ce of low power con­sump­ti­on and opti­mi­zed per­for­mance for the embedded markets.”


Tur­bo Char­ged Mini PC
Sim­ply NUC the lea­ding spe­cia­list of NUC-based mini-com­pu­ter sys­tems is announ­cing an exten­si­on of their line of long-life mini-com­pu­ter pro­duct line based on SAPPHIRE embedded mother­boards at Embedded World 2020. Sim­ply NUC will launch three new fami­lies. The­se include Post Oak based on the BP-FP5 mother­boards powered by AMD Ryzen™ Embedded V1605B and R1606G Pro­ces­sor APUs, Red Oak based on the NP-FP5 mother­boards with AMD Ryzen™ Embedded R1505G and R1305G Pro­ces­sor APU ver­si­ons and Ever­green a more cost-effec­ti­ve solu­ti­on based on the BP GX424CC-LC2 motherboard.

Why SAPPHIRE Embedded Solutions?

SAPPHIRE Tech­no­lo­gy is desig­ning and deli­ve­ring pro­ducts from its Embedded Sys­tems Busi­ness Unit, tar­ge­ting gra­phics inten­si­ve embedded sys­tem designs and small for­mat com­pu­ting solu­ti­ons for a wide ran­ge of applications.

SAPPHIRE’s inno­va­ti­on in design and exper­ti­se in manu­fac­tu­ring enables it to deli­ver a ran­ge of stan­dard and cus­tom solu­ti­ons for the embedded mar­ket. SAPPHIRE is clo­se­ly ali­gned with AMD for its embedded solu­ti­ons and exclu­si­ve­ly uses AMD tech­no­lo­gy at the core of its embedded gra­phics and com­pu­ting solutions.

With its long histo­ry in gra­phics, SAPPHIRE is deve­lo­ping and pro­du­cing uni­que pro­ducts for the visu­al embedded mar­ket, inclu­ding mul­ti-out­put add-in gra­phics cards and modu­les as well as mother­boards fea­turing on-board mul­ti-out­put dis­play capa­bi­li­ty. The­se solu­ti­ons tar­get appli­ca­ti­ons with high reso­lu­ti­on and mul­ti-dis­play requi­re­ments such as Digi­tal Signage, Gam­ing Machi­nes, Video Sur­veil­lan­ce and HD Mul­ti-Dis­plays for infor­ma­ti­on systems.

The SAPPHIRE Embedded BU can also deli­ver a num­ber of main­board solu­ti­ons based on the latest APU (Acce­le­ra­ted Pro­ces­sing Unit) tech­no­lo­gy from AMD. The APU com­bi­nes a mul­ti-core CPU with on-chip gra­phics and con­trol cir­cuit­ry to allow powerful small for­mat com­pu­ting solu­ti­ons to be imple­men­ted. SAPPHIRE offers a broad ran­ge of mini-ITX mother­boards with enhan­ced on-board capa­bi­li­ty as well as cus­tom form fac­tors and fea­tures spe­ci­fi­cal­ly desi­gned for embedded mar­kets. For appli­ca­ti­ons whe­re space is at a pre­mi­um, SAPPHIRE offers high­ly inte­gra­ted solu­ti­ons based on the latest AMD Embedded technology.
